>>> Speaking about FreeBSD ports' current way of recording dependencies and
>>> overzealous portrevision bumping.
>>
>> We're way to aggressive about recording grandchild dependencies.
>> Repeated calls for this to be addressed have been ignored.
>>
>> Meanwhile you can put EXPLICIT_PACKAGE_DEPENDS= true in make.conf which
>> helps quite a bit for keeping your local /var/db/pkg tidy.
